This report aims to support countries in the necessary transition toward healthier, more sustainable diets by integrating biodiversity in food-based interventions to support nutrition and health. It is intended to help guide decision-makers in the health, nutrition and other sectors, to:
Consider... the important role of biodiversity in food systems for the development of integrated interventions to support healthy, diverse and sustainable diets;
To focus investments and country support for more comprehensive, coordinated and cross-cutting public health and nutrition projects and policies; and
To strengthen the resilience of food systems, health systems, and societies, each of which are each increasingly compromised by widespread ecological degradation, biodiversity loss and climate change.
Biodiversity at every level (genetic, species and ecosystem level) is a foundational pillar for food security, nutrition, and dietary quality. It is the basic source of variety in essential foods, nutrients, vitamins and minerals, and medicines, and underpins life-sustaining ecosystem services. It is a core environmental determinant of health, often a vital ingredient of healthy nutritional outcomes and livelihoods, gender equality, social equity, and other health determinants.
Biodiversity can play a more prominent role in planning for nutritional outcomes in various ways, e.g. by facilitating the production of nutritious fruits and plant products, sustaining livelihoods through more efficient production and increasing the diversity of products available in markets. This Guidance presents and expands on six core building blocks for mainstreaming biodiversity for nutrition and health:
Cross-sectoral knowledge development and knowledge co-production;
Enabling environments;
Integration;
Conservation and the wider use of biodiversity;
Education and awareness-raising;
Monitoring and evaluation;
This WHO report builds on an unprecedented opportunity to mainstream biodiversity in order to support healthy and sustainable diets, and offers the necessary technical guidance to catalyze and support a transformation of the global food system and transition to healthier, more sustainable diets.

Current evidence that the climate is changing is overwhelming. Impacts of climate change and variability are being observed: more intense heat-waves, fires and floods; and increased prevalence of food- water- and vector-borne diseases. Climate change will put pressure on environmental and health det...erminants, such as food safety, air pollution and water quantity and quality. A climate-resilient future depends fundamentally on reducing greenhouse gas emissions. Limiting warming to below 2 °C requires transformational technological, institutional, political and behavioural changes: the foundations for this are laid out in the Paris Agreement of December 2015. The health sector can lead by example, shifting to environmentally friendly practices and minimizing its carbon emissions. A climate-resilient future will increasingly depend on managing and reducing climate change risks to protect health. In the near term, this can be enhanced by including climate change in national health programming and creating climate-resilient health systems.

Climate change is increasing risks to human health and to the health systems that seek to protect the safety and well-being of populations. Health authorities require information about current associatio...ns between health outcomes and weather or climate, vulnerable populations, projections of future risks and adaptation opportunities in order to reduce exposures, empower individuals to take needed protective actions and build climate-resilient health systems. An increasing number of health authorities from local to national levels seek this information by conducting climate change and health vulnerability and adaptation assessments. While assessments can provide valuable information to plan for climate change impacts, the results of many studies are not helping to build the global evidence-base of knowledge in this area. They are also often not integrated into adaptation decision making, sometimes because the health sector is not involved in climate change policy making processes at the national level. Significant barriers related to data accessibility, a limited number of climate and health models, uncertainty in climate projections, and a lack of funding and expertise, particularly in developing countries, challenge health authority efforts to conduct rigorous assessments and apply the findings. This paper examines the evolution of climate change and health vulnerability and adaptation assessments, including guidance developed for such projects, the number of assessments that have been conducted globally and implementation of the findings to support health adaptation action. Greater capacity building that facilitates assessments from local to national scales will support collaborative efforts to protect health from current climate hazards and future climate change. Health sector officials will benefit from additional resources and partnership opportunities to ensure that evidence about climate change impacts on health is effectively translated into needed actions to build health resilience.

The ongoing COVID-19 pandemic has shown that public financial management (PFM) should be an integral part of the response. Effectiveness in financing the health response depends not only on the level of funding but also on the way public funds are allocated and spent, this is determined by the PFM r...ules, and how money flows to health service providers. So far, early assessments have shown that PFM systems ranged from being a fundamental enabler to acting as a roadblock in the COVID-19 health response. While service delivery mechanisms have been extensively documented throughout the pandemic, the underlying PFM mechanisms of the response also merit attention. To highlight the importance of PFM in health emergency contexts, this rapid review analyses various country PFM experiences and identifies early lessons emerging from the financing of the health response to COVID-19. The assessment is done by stages of the budget cycle: budget allocation, budget execution, and budget oversight. Identifying lessons from the varying PFM modalities used to finance the response to COVID-19 is fundamental both for health policy-makers and for finance authorities to prepare for future health emergencies.
